Redesigned and Thicker: iPhone 17 Pro Max Surfaces in Leaked Hands-On Video with Bold New Look

iPhone 17 Pro Max
iPhone 17 Pro Max

 

IIE DIGITAL DESK : The leaked hands-on video has offered an early look at the upcoming iPhone 17 Pro Max, revealing a significant redesign that marks a clear departure from its predecessor, the iPhone 16 Pro Max. Shared by well-known tipster Majin Bu on X (formerly Twitter), the video features a dummy unit of the device, giving tech enthusiasts a preview of what Apple might have in store for its next premium flagship.

The most striking change observed in the video is the iPhone 17 Pro Max’s increased thickness. According to reports, the device could measure approximately 8.25mm to 8.75mm thick—noticeably bulkier than the iPhone 16 Pro Max. This change is believed to be a result of Apple integrating a more advanced cooling system, possibly a vapor chamber, and a larger battery to support the device's powerful internals and anticipated artificial intelligence (AI) capabilities.

The rear design of the phone also showcases a major aesthetic shift. Apple appears to be rethinking the layout of the camera system. The dummy unit in the leaked video reveals a horizontal camera island that spans the entire width of the phone’s back, housing the triple camera array on the left and the LiDAR sensor and LED flash on the right. This layout is a notable departure from the vertical module that has defined recent Pro models. While some have compared it to older smartphone designs from other brands, the change signals Apple’s interest in both functionality and visual distinctiveness.

The iPhone 17 Pro Max is rumored to come packed with powerful hardware. Reports suggest the device will be powered by the next-generation A19 Pro chip, fabricated using TSMC’s 2nm process. This chip is expected to boost performance significantly while improving power efficiency. Additionally, the iPhone 17 Pro Max might feature 12GB of RAM—an upgrade that aligns with growing demands for more memory-intensive apps and smoother multitasking, particularly for on-device AI operations.

Camera upgrades are also on the horizon. Industry insiders expect a 48MP telephoto lens for improved zoom capabilities and a 24MP front camera for sharper selfies and video calls. There is also speculation about enhanced night photography and variable aperture features being introduced with this generation.

The increased thickness of the phone may also allow Apple to introduce a higher-capacity battery. Rumors point to a 4,500mAh unit, which would be a significant upgrade over the 4,422mAh battery in the iPhone 16 Pro Max. Combined with power-efficient chips and better heat management, this could extend battery life even under heavy usage.

The leaked dummy unit also confirms the presence of the Action Button and USB-C port, both of which debuted in the iPhone 15 Pro series and are now standard across Apple’s flagship line.

The iPhone 17 Pro Max is expected to launch in September 2025, following Apple’s usual product release schedule. With its bulkier build, redesigned camera layout, and impressive hardware specifications, it appears that Apple is making bold moves to redefine its flagship smartphone experience. However, it’s important to note that the dummy unit in the video is not a final product but a prototype based on early CAD files and leaked schematics. Therefore, the actual device may still undergo changes before its official reveal.
